DeepSeek V4 Pro vs GPT-5.6 Terra for presentations and slides

The verdict

GPT-5.6 Terra wins, 9691

Same 12 presentations and slides tasks, marked blind by three rival labs. GPT-5.6 Terra took 4 tasks, DeepSeek V4 Pro took 1, 7 tied. Tested 16 Aug 2026.

Questions people ask

Which is better for presentations and slides: DeepSeek V4 Pro or GPT-5.6 Terra?

GPT-5.6 Terra — it scored 96/100 against 91/100 on our 12-task presentations and slides suite, winning 4 tasks to 1 with 7 tied. Every answer was marked blind by three judges from three rival AI labs.

How was this tested?

Both models answered the identical published presentations and slides tasks. Three AI judges from three different labs scored every answer blind against a fixed rubric; mechanically checkable rules (word limits, banned phrases) are enforced by the test harness in code.
